Class SmsTemplateInitData

java.lang.Object
com.bytedesk.core.sms_template.SmsTemplateInitData

public class SmsTemplateInitData extends Object
  • Field Details

    • TECHNICAL_SUPPORT

      public static final String[] TECHNICAL_SUPPORT
      Technical Support SmsTemplates 技术支持标签
    • SERVICE_REQUEST

      public static final String[] SERVICE_REQUEST
      Service Request SmsTemplates 服务请求标签
    • CONSULTATION

      public static final String[] CONSULTATION
      Consultation SmsTemplates 咨询标签
    • COMPLAINT_SUGGESTION

      public static final String[] COMPLAINT_SUGGESTION
      Complaint & Suggestion SmsTemplates 投诉与建议标签
    • OPERATION_MAINTENANCE

      public static final String[] OPERATION_MAINTENANCE
      Operation & Maintenance SmsTemplates 运维标签
  • Constructor Details

    • SmsTemplateInitData

      public SmsTemplateInitData()
  • Method Details

    • isParentSmsTemplate

      public static boolean isParentSmsTemplate(String sms_template)
      Helper method to determine if a sms_template is a parent sms_template
      Parameters:
      sms_template - The sms_template key to check
      Returns:
      true if it's a parent sms_template
    • getParentSmsTemplate

      public static String getParentSmsTemplate(String childSmsTemplate)
      Helper method to get parent sms_template key for a child sms_template
      Parameters:
      childSmsTemplate - The child sms_template key
      Returns:
      The parent sms_template key
    • getAllSmsTemplates

      public static String[] getAllSmsTemplates()
      Get all sms_templates as a single array
      Returns:
      Array containing all sms_templates